Meeting and Pickup
At the bewitching hour of 8:00 PM, under the shadow of the Supreme Court of Louisiana Historical Society, eager participants gather to commence their eerie journey through New Orleans’ haunted legends. Detailed instructions for meeting and pickup are crucial for a smooth start to the tour.
- A guide will be holding a lantern near the entrance for easy identification.
- In case of any delays, alternative routes will be provided to catch up with the group.
- Participants are advised to arrive 15 minutes early to ensure timely departure.
- Those who may struggle with the meeting point can contact the tour company for further assistance.
